DESCRIPTION:
In this class, your child will get a Circle Time experience including Calendar Time & Weather. In addition, we cover a complete Preschool/Pre-K curriculum with lots of the concepts pulled from Kindergarten standards, so this class is appropriate for K5 students as well.   

You will receive a Weekly Lesson plan every Sunday.  It will tell you everything we are learning throughout the week, so you can follow along or reinforce the lesson, if you'd like.  No supplies are needed, but there will be a supply list in case you'd like to make the Art project or do the Science experiment again at home. 

This is an Ongoing class, so feel free to jump in any time!  Each day is independent of the others.  We will cover one letter/theme per day for 26 weeks and then begin again with new themes and concepts.  By the end of the school year, your child should know all their letters/sounds, numbers, shapes, colors, and be able to read CVC words and some special sounds.  

Here is the schedule:
Greeting Time
Calendar Time (Month/Count the day/Day of the week)
Weather 
Letter of the Day and Theme Introduction (letter recognition, phonics sound, how to write the upper/lower case letters)
Decorate the Letter of the Day (idea for you to do at home later)
Language Skills Activity (sound the letter makes and blending)
Math Skill 
Music & Movement
Art
Science or Social Studies activity
Story Time
